			time.xmlrpc.com has come and gone over the years, and has been gone again for a while. The test did test one thing that the current xmlrpc tests don't: the use of multiple levels of attribute names in the call. So in addition to removing the network test, we add a test in xmlrpc of dotted name access. There should also be a test for when dotted name access is disallowed, but that requires more extensive test harness refactoring, and in any case was not tested by the network test we are deleting, since it is a server-side setting. This is a slightly simplified version of a patch by Vajrasky Kok.
